			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Is there a way to break the cycle of abuse from when you were a child now as an out-lashing, &quot;repeating the cycle&quot; adult?  Sometimes the offenders don&#8217;t even know they have a problem, which makes it more difficult, and on top they have anger (management) issues. My friend wants me to be supportive of him and help him break this cycle&#8230;but I cant find any websites on (emotional and physical) abuse as a child or teen and how it effects us as adults&#8230;can anyone help? and if you could answer my question too thanks! lol<br />
<br />The largest part of personal psychology, is made up of understanding who we are and how we got this way&#8230;&#8230;..the same is true of abuse cycles&#8230;&#8230; if you just google &#8216;break the cycle of abuse&#8217; you will find a lot&#8230;&#8230;.<br />
This has been a huge issue in therapy/psychology for about 30 years&#8230;.or more&#8230;&#8230;&#8230;<br />
In a nut shell, some people ;become like however they are raised&#8230;&#8230;.the statistics say about one third of people abused as children, will go on to become abusers&#8230;&#8230;.but two thirds, do not, because they hated it so bad, and would not want to treat anyone this way&#8230;&#8230;<br />
It really effects people from childhood , on issues like self worth, self esteem, feeling loved, the partners they pick are sometimes subconsciously like their abusers, because they want to gain control and love over them that they couldnt get from mom and/or dad&#8230;&#8230;&#8230;.the emotional pull and push is the strongest., having both feelings about the same person &#8230;&#8230;.because they love the parent, and hate the abuse&#8230;&#8230;&#8230;and never feel quite loved , accepted, supported, and all those things important in growing for anyone&#8230;&#8230;&#8230;.<br />
He needs a therapist he can talk to and explore all of this with&#8230;&#8230;..there really isnt anything you can do except be a friend&#8230;&#8230;and supportive&#8230;&#8230;&#8230;and never put up with any abuse from anyone<br />

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>If not, why do you think not? Isn&#8217;t verbal &amp; emotional abuse just as bad as physical abuse? It can wear a person down just as bad.<br />
<br />I live and work in Ohio. We have specific statutes for verbal intimidation and verbal abuse under our domestic violence ordinance. If a person calls the police and states that they are in fear of their safety due to verbal intimidation or threats, the person is arrested and charged. It literally becomes a &quot;he said, she said&quot; scenario in court, but the court sides with the plaintiff if they state threats were used. So yes, verbal abuse is just as bad as physical abuse and will lead to conviction in a court of law.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I have to write an essay on child abuse, and I have to discuss the different forms of abuse. I was wondering if emotional and verbal abuse were the same, I&#8217;m thinking that they are not, but I wasn&#8217;t entirely sure, hence me asking the question.</p>
<p>Thank You!<br />
<br />Abuse is any behavior that is designed to control and subjugate another human being through the use of fear, humiliation, intimidation, guilt, coercion, manipulation etc. Emotional abuse is any kind of abuse that is emotional rather than physical in nature. It can include anything from verbal abuse and constant criticism to more subtle tactics, such as repeated disapproval or even the refusal to ever be pleased. Verbal abuse is the use of words to cause harm to the person being spoken to. It is difficult to define and may take many forms. Similarly, the harm caused is often difficult to measure. The most commonly understood form is name-calling. Verbal abuse may consist of shouting, insulting, intimidating, threatening, shaming, demeaning, or derogatory language, among other forms of communication</p>
